Upgrade to Bootstrap 3

This commit is contained in:
benweet 2013-08-10 02:19:32 +01:00
parent 907c721459
commit 27322f3a98
3 changed files with 70 additions and 48 deletions

View File

@ -188,7 +188,7 @@ define([
togglerLength_closed: 60,
stateManagement__enabled: false,
center__minWidth: 200,
center__minHeight: 200,
center__minHeight: 100,
onopen: function() {
setPreviewButtonsVisibility();
},
@ -365,21 +365,25 @@ define([
editor.undoManager.reinit(initDocumentContent, fileDesc.editorStart, fileDesc.editorEnd, fileDesc.editorScrollTop);
// Hide default buttons
$(".wmd-button-row").addClass("btn-group").find("li:not(.wmd-spacer)").addClass("btn btn-success").css("left", 0).find("span").hide();
$(".wmd-button-row li").addClass("btn btn-success").css("left", 0).find("span").hide();
// Add customized buttons
$("#wmd-bold-button").append($('<i class="icon-bold">'));
$("#wmd-italic-button").append($('<i class="icon-italic">'));
$("#wmd-link-button").append($('<i class="icon-globe">'));
$("#wmd-quote-button").append($('<i class="icon-indent-right">'));
$("#wmd-code-button").append($('<i class="icon-code">'));
$("#wmd-image-button").append($('<i class="icon-picture">'));
$("#wmd-olist-button").append($('<i class="icon-list-numbered">'));
$("#wmd-ulist-button").append($('<i class="icon-list-bullet">'));
$("#wmd-heading-button").append($('<i class="icon-text-height">'));
$("#wmd-hr-button").append($('<i class="icon-ellipsis">'));
$("#wmd-undo-button").append($('<i class="icon-reply">'));
$("#wmd-redo-button").append($('<i class="icon-forward">'));
var btnGroupElt = $('.wmd-button-group1');
$("#wmd-bold-button").append($('<i class="icon-bold">')).appendTo(btnGroupElt);
$("#wmd-italic-button").append($('<i class="icon-italic">')).appendTo(btnGroupElt);
var btnGroupElt = $('.wmd-button-group2');
$("#wmd-link-button").append($('<i class="icon-globe">')).appendTo(btnGroupElt);
$("#wmd-quote-button").append($('<i class="icon-indent-right">')).appendTo(btnGroupElt);
$("#wmd-code-button").append($('<i class="icon-code">')).appendTo(btnGroupElt);
$("#wmd-image-button").append($('<i class="icon-picture">')).appendTo(btnGroupElt);
var btnGroupElt = $('.wmd-button-group3');
$("#wmd-olist-button").append($('<i class="icon-list-numbered">')).appendTo(btnGroupElt);
$("#wmd-ulist-button").append($('<i class="icon-list-bullet">')).appendTo(btnGroupElt);
$("#wmd-heading-button").append($('<i class="icon-text-height">')).appendTo(btnGroupElt);
$("#wmd-hr-button").append($('<i class="icon-ellipsis">')).appendTo(btnGroupElt);
var btnGroupElt = $('.wmd-button-group4');
$("#wmd-undo-button").append($('<i class="icon-reply">')).appendTo(btnGroupElt);
$("#wmd-redo-button").append($('<i class="icon-forward">')).appendTo(btnGroupElt);
eventMgr.onFileOpen(fileDesc);
};

View File

@ -1,20 +1,20 @@
<div class="navbar navbar-fixed-top ui-layout-north">
<div class="navbar-inner">
<div class="nav left-space"></div>
<div class="nav right-space pull-right"></div>
<ul class="nav">
<li><div id="wmd-button-bar"></div></li>
<li class="wmd-button-group1 btn-group"></li>
</ul>
<ul class="nav">
<li class="wmd-button-group2 btn-group"></li>
</ul>
<ul class="nav">
<li class="wmd-button-group3 btn-group"></li>
</ul>
<ul class="nav">
<li class="wmd-button-group4 btn-group"></li>
</ul>
<ul class="nav pull-right">
<li id="extension-buttons"></li>
<li class="btn-group"><button
class="btn btn-success action-create-file"
title="New local document">
<i class="icon-file"></i>
</button>
<button class="btn btn-success" title="Delete current document"
data-toggle="modal" data-target="#modal-remove-file-confirm">
<i class="icon-trash"></i>
</button></li>
<li>
<button data-toggle="dropdown" class="action-open-file hide"></button>
<ul class="dropdown-menu file-selector">
@ -27,11 +27,26 @@
</ul>
</li>
</ul>
<ul class="nav pull-right">
<li class="btn-group"><button
class="btn btn-success action-create-file"
title="New local document">
<i class="icon-file"></i>
</button>
<button class="btn btn-success" title="Delete current document"
data-toggle="modal" data-target="#modal-remove-file-confirm">
<i class="icon-trash"></i>
</button></li>
</ul>
<ul class="nav pull-right">
<li id="extension-buttons"></li>
</ul>
<ul class="nav pull-right">
<li><a class="btn btn-success file-title-navbar" href="#"
title="Rename current document"> </a></li>
<li><input type="text"
class="col-lg-4 form-control hide input-file-title" placeholder="Document title" /></li>
class="col-lg-4 form-control hide input-file-title"
placeholder="Document title" /></li>
</ul>
<ul class="nav pull-right">
<li><i class="working-indicator icon-none"></i></li>
@ -41,6 +56,7 @@
<textarea id="wmd-input" class="ui-layout-center form-control"></textarea>
<div class="ui-layout-east preview-container"></div>
<div class="ui-layout-south preview-container"></div>
<div id="wmd-button-bar" class="hide"></div>
<div class="menu-panel collapse width">
@ -59,10 +75,12 @@
<ul class="nav collapse collapse-open-from">
<li><a data-toggle="modal"
data-target="#modal-import-harddrive-markdown"
class="action-reset-input action-close-panel" href="#">Import from hard drive</a></li>
class="action-reset-input action-close-panel" href="#">Import
from hard drive</a></li>
<li><a data-toggle="modal"
data-target="#modal-import-harddrive-html"
class="action-reset-input action-close-panel" href="#">Convert HTML to Markdown</a></li>
class="action-reset-input action-close-panel" href="#">Convert
HTML to Markdown</a></li>
</ul>
<a href="#" data-toggle="collapse" data-target=".collapse-save-as"
@ -105,16 +123,17 @@
<ul class="nav collapse collapse-publish-on">
</ul>
<a href="#" data-toggle="modal" data-target="#modal-manage-publish"
class="action-reset-input list-group-item action-close-panel"><i class="icon-share"></i>
Manage publication</a>
class="action-reset-input list-group-item action-close-panel"><i
class="icon-share"></i> Manage publication</a>
</div>
<ul class="nav">
<li><a href="#" data-toggle="modal"
data-target="#modal-settings"
class="action-load-settings list-group-item action-close-panel"><i class="icon-cog"></i>
Settings</a></li>
class="action-load-settings list-group-item action-close-panel"><i
class="icon-cog"></i> Settings</a></li>
<li><a href="#" data-toggle="modal" data-target="#modal-about"
class="list-group-item action-close-panel"><i class="icon-help-circled"></i> About</a></li>
class="list-group-item action-close-panel"><i
class="icon-help-circled"></i> About</a></li>
</ul>
</div>

View File

@ -81,10 +81,6 @@ Override Bootstrap
background-color: @bg-navbar-hover;
}
.btn-group {
margin-right: 10px;
}
// Last dropdown-toggle in a button-group (Bootstrap override)
.btn-group>.btn+.dropdown-toggle {
padding-right: 11px;
@ -164,13 +160,17 @@ Override Bootstrap
.navbar {
position: static;
padding: 0;
.navbar-inner {
margin-left: 50px;
margin-right: 30px;
.left-space {
width: 30px;
height: 38px;
}
.right-space {
width: 20px;
height: 38px;
}
.nav {
float: left;
margin: 6px 5px 0;
margin: 6px 10px 5px;
& > li {
display: inline-block;
}
@ -351,7 +351,6 @@ Override Bootstrap
********************/
#extension-buttons {
margin-right: 15px;
.btn-group {
margin: 0;
}